Advancements in Camera and Imaging Technology

Beyond the drone’s flight capabilities, the cameras they carried also underwent significant development. The transition from standard definition to high definition, and subsequently to 4K resolution, offered unparalleled clarity and detail in aerial shots. Furthermore, improvements in sensor technology and dynamic range allowed for the capture of more nuanced lighting conditions, making aerial cinematography more versatile in various environments.

The gimbal systems themselves became more advanced, offering greater degrees of freedom and stability. This meant that drone operators could execute more complex camera movements with greater precision, opening up new creative possibilities for shot composition and storytelling. The ability to achieve cinematic focus pulls and sophisticated tracking shots from the air, facilitated by these integrated camera and stabilization systems, became more accessible and refined.

The Rise of FPV and Dynamic Flight Paths

As drone technology matured, so did the sophistication of its application in filmmaking. The advent of First-Person View (FPV) systems, while perhaps less overtly prominent in early Francis and the Lights videos, represented a significant shift in how drones could be piloted and how the footage could feel. FPV systems, which transmit a live video feed directly to the pilot’s goggles, allow for a more intuitive and immersive piloting experience. This can translate into more dynamic and daring flight paths, often achieved at lower altitudes and with greater agility.
